Choose Your Business Model
Not all online businesses are built the same way. The second decision you make when figuring out how to start online business at home is your business model — it matters more than the product you sell. Your model determines your capital requirements, risk profile, and timeline to first revenue. Choose based on your current skills, available capital, and how much time you have. Here is the honest breakdown:
| Model | Capital Needed | Time to Revenue | Difficulty |
|---|---|---|---|
| D2C Shopify GSA Pick | Rs 30,000–60,000 | 60–90 days | Medium |
| Amazon FBA India Fastest Start | Rs 25,000–50,000 | 30–45 days | Medium |
| Affiliate Marketing | Under Rs 5,000 | 3–6 months | Low start, high patience |
| Digital Products | Under Rs 10,000 | 1–3 months | Medium |
| Service Business | Near zero | 7–14 days | Low — fastest cash |

Handle the Legal Foundations Before You Launch
Legal Setup Costs Under $100 — Do It Before Your First Sale
When learning how to start online business at home, most first-time entrepreneurs in India skip legal setup and pay for it at exactly the wrong time — when they finally have revenue and a compliance notice arrives. Do not make this mistake. The legal setup costs under Rs 5,000 and takes one week.
GST Registration
Mandatory for all online sellers on Amazon.in, Flipkart, Meesho, or Shopify India — regardless of turnover. Apply at GST portal. Takes 3–7 working days.
Business Structure
Start as Sole Proprietor (simplest). Move to LLP or Pvt Ltd once revenue crosses Rs 10 lakh/year or you take on partners or investors.
FSSAI License
Mandatory if selling any food, beverage, supplement, or health product. Basic registration starts at Rs 100/year. Non-negotiable — marketplaces require it.
Trademark Registration
Protect your brand name before a competitor copies it. File via IP India portal. Govt fee: Rs 4,500 (individual). Processing: 18–24 months but protection from filing date.
Launch, Learn, and Scale
Your Ecommerce Launch Checklist — In Order
Once your foundation is in place, launch fast. This is the final stage of how to start online business at home — launch with minimum viable everything, collect real data from real customers, then scale only what the data confirms is working. Here is your launch checklist:
First Meta Ads campaign — Start with Rs 20,000 test budget. One ad set. One audience. One creative. Measure Cost Per Purchase before scaling anything.
WhatsApp as sales channel — Set up WhatsApp Business immediately. It is the highest-converting customer service channel in India, period. Respond within 1 hour.
Build your email list from Day 1 — Every customer email is an asset you own. Meta and Amazon can cut your access tomorrow. Your email list cannot be taken away.
Control your RTO rate — Indian D2C average RTO is 25–40%. Every returned COD order costs you shipping both ways + packaging. This is your biggest profitability lever.
Track your unit economics weekly — Revenue means nothing. Know your CAC, LTV, gross margin, and net margin per order before you spend another dollar on ads. HubSpot’s ecommerce metrics guide is a useful reference.
